Overview of XC5204-5PQ160C0280 – XC5200 Field Programmable Gate Array (FPGA), 480 logic elements, 124 I/O, 160‑BQFP

The XC5204-5PQ160C0280 is a commercial-grade Field Programmable Gate Array (FPGA) IC manufactured by AMD. It provides moderate logic density with 120 configurable logic blocks (CLBs) implementing 480 logic elements and an estimated 6,000 gates, making it suitable for designs that require mid-level combinational and sequential logic integration.

Packaged in a 160‑pin BQFP surface-mount package and operating from a 4.75 V to 5.25 V supply at 0 °C to 85 °C, this device delivers a balance of I/O capacity and logic resources for applications that need substantial interfacing capacity in a compact package.
